Evangeline Junker, 91 , of Whiting passed away on Friday at The Pines at Whiting. She was born in Richmond Hill, NY. and moved to Whiting in 1993. Having no children of her own, her concern was for all the children of the world. She worked with Child Evangelism Fellowship (CEF), first as a missionary to the Phillippines, then in Oklahoma City, and lastly in New Egypt, NJ. After retiring from CEF she continued as a "prayer warrior," serving on the prayer committees of the World Day Of Prayer, CEF, America's Keswick, and Christian Children's Association (Adventure Pals).
Surviving is her brother Rev. Calvin F. Junker of Petoskey, MI. her sister Audrey R. Thompson of Petaluma, CA., several nieces and nephews, two of the nephews serve as missionaries in Japan, and a dear friend Alice McGovern of Whiting.
